How they compare
Uganda currently reports 3.56 billion current US$ against 3.42 billion current US$ in Palestine, State of, a difference of 143.31 million current US$.
Across all 27 years both countries report, Uganda has been ahead every year.
Uganda ranks 111th and Palestine, State of ranks 114th of 178 countries.
Uganda has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

About this data
Gross savings are the difference between gross national income and public and private consumption, plus net current transfers.
